Why RTX (RTX) Stock Is Up Today
StockStory34d agoneutral
Why RTX (RTX) Stock Is Up Today

Shares of aerospace and defense company Raytheon (NYSE:RTX) jumped 3.4% in the afternoon session after the stock continued to rally as its Raytheon business was awarded a $1.1 billion contract from the U.S. Navy to produce AIM-9X Block II missiles.

How Investors Are Reacting To RTX (RTX) Missile Win, Dividend Decision and Index Removal
Simply Wall St.36d agobearish
How Investors Are Reacting To RTX (RTX) Missile Win, Dividend Decision and Index Removal

In recent days, Raytheon, an RTX business, secured a US$1.10 billion U.S. Navy contract for AIM-9X Block II missiles, while RTX’s board affirmed a quarterly dividend of US$0.73 per share payable in early September 2026 and the company was removed from the Russell 1000 Dynamic Index. Together with analyst earnings upgrades and RTX’s record backlog, the fresh missile award underlines how defense demand is feeding into a stronger operational outlook across the company’s portfolio.
